ESSAY 8: RESOURCES AVAILABLE IN THE UCI LIBRARIES STACKS

Many of the books that you may find helpful as you research and develop your argument are available in the UCI Libraries stacks.  You can search for books using ANTPAC (as outlined in Discovery Task 6) in order to find the best sources for your essay.

Books in the stacks can be checked out by UCI students for 28 days, and can be renewed indefinitely, unless requested by another user.

Antpac will indicate whether a book is held at the Langson Library or at another location on campus.  If an entry is listed as "SCI BAR" or "SCI-TEMP," it is shelved in the Science Library and can be checked out there.

Books listed as "SRLF Storage" are housed at the Southern Regional Storage Facility, and need to be checked out through Interlibrary Loan (ILL).  To request an SRLF document, use the electronic Interlibrary Loan Forms, which you can access from the ANTPAC Homepage (just click on the "Interlibrary Loan / DDS" button).

Entries listed as "Langson 1st Floor Micro" are on microfilm, and can be found on the 1st floor of the Langson Library.  Microfilm reels are for library use only -- microfilm reading machines are also located on the Library's 1st floor.

To check and see if a book is currently checked out, look it up on ANTPAC.  If the book you want is checked out, you can place a hold on the book (click on the "Request/Hold Item" button on the screen where your search information is displayed), and you will automatically be placed next in line to receive the item (unless it has already been requested by another patron).  You can also use the Interlibrary Loan (ILL) service to request another copy of the book from a non-UCI library that carries the volume.   (When you make the request, be sure to note the reason why you cannot check out UCI's copy of the book -- it is currently checked out, it is listed as "not checked out" on ANTPAC but is missing from the stacks, etc.)

Also, remember to use MELVYL to search for books and other documents that are not owned by UCI, but are available at other UC campuses.  You can use either the Request function when using Melvyl, or the electronic Interlibrary Loan Forms to request these materials; it usually takes 7-10 days for ILL to get them, so plan ahead.
